| Who We Are The Denton Bell Band is a unique performing organization composed of adults with developmental disabilities. It is our mission to provide structured leisure time activities for these individuals and to promote a positive image in the minds of those who hear us perform. We serve anyone who expresses interest. No auditions are required. Some members of the choir have been ringing bells together since 1978, when founding director Joe Pinson was the music therapist at Denton State Supported Living Center (formerly Denton State School). Since 1997 Mr. Pinson has been a member of the faculty at Texas Woman’s University, where he teaches courses in music therapy. All of the choir members now reside in the Denton community. The Bell Band is organized as a 501(c)(3) corporation, because we depend upon the gifts of friends and local organizations to assist us with operations, local performances, and the annual tour.
